Abra Ascaimoco
Abra Ascaimoco is a pass in Chuquisaca, Bolivia and has an elevation of 3,445 metres. Abra Ascaimoco is situated nearby to the locality Monte Pampa, as well as near Palcoyo.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: Pass with an elevation of 3,445 metres
- Description: mountain pass in Chuquisaca Department, Bolivia
- Also known as: “Abra Iscaimoco” and “Abra Iscaymoko”
